The purpose of this study was to explore recreational prescription drug use among undergraduate students. Although anecdotal accounts on this subject abound, empirical research is extremely limited. Data from a survey of a random sample of 734 students at a large public research university in the Northeast were examined. Results indicate that a substantial proportion of students reported having used prescription drugs for recreational purposes in the year prior to survey administration. Recreational prescription drug use was positively associated with the use of other substances including alcohol. Recreational prescription drug users were also more likely than other drug users to report negative consequences as a result of their drug use. Implications for future research and for student affairs are discussed.

Methylxanthines are a group of substances derived from the purine base xanthine with a methyl group at the nitrogen on position 3 and different residues at the nitrogen on position 1 and 7. They are widely consumed in nutrition and used as pharmaceuticals. Here we investigate the transcriptional regulation of 83 genes linked to Alzheimer’s disease in the presence of five methylxanthines, including the most prominent naturally occurring methylxanthines—caffeine, theophylline and theobromine—and the synthetic methylxanthines pentoxifylline and propentofylline. Methylxanthine-regulated genes were found in pathways involved in processes including oxidative stress, lipid homeostasis, signal transduction, transcriptional regulation, as well as pathways involved in neuronal function. Interestingly, multivariate analysis revealed different or inverse effects on gene regulation for caffeine compared to the other methylxanthines, which was further substantiated by multiple comparison analysis, pointing out a distinct role for caffeine in gene regulation. Our results not only underline the beneficial effects of methylxanthines in the regulation of genes in neuroblastoma wild-type cells linked to neurodegenerative diseases in general, but also demonstrate that individual methylxanthines like caffeine mediate unique or inverse expression patterns. This suggests that the replacement of single methylxanthines by others could result in unexpected effects, which could not be anticipated by the comparison to other substances in this substance class.

We investigated the self–regulatory strategies people spontaneously use in their everyday lives to regulate their persistence during aversive activities. In pilot studies (pooled N = 794), we identified self–regulatory strategies from self–reports and generated hypotheses about individual differences in trait self–control predicting their use. Next, deploying ambulatory assessment ( N = 264, 1940 reports of aversive/challenging activities), we investigated predictors of the strategies’ self–reported use and effectiveness (trait self–control and demand types). The popularity of strategies varied across demands. In addition, people higher in trait self–control were more likely to focus on the positive consequences of a given activity, set goals, and use emotion regulation. Focusing on positive consequences, focusing on negative consequences (of not performing the activity), thinking of the near finish, and emotion regulation increased perceived self–regulatory success across demands, whereas distracting oneself from the aversive activity decreased it. None of these strategies, however, accounted for the beneficial effects of trait self–control on perceived self–regulatory success. Hence, trait self–control and strategy use appear to represent separate routes to good self–regulation. By considering trait– and process–approaches these findings promote a more comprehensive understanding of self–regulatory success and failure during people's daily attempts to regulate their persistence. © 2018 European Association of Personality Psychology

Research indicates that non-human attachment figures may mitigate the negative consequences of social exclusion. In the current experiment, we examined how the presence of an unfamiliar companion dog in the laboratory effects physiological and behavioral reactions in female emerging adults after social exclusion compared to inclusion. Results revealed the beneficial effects of the dog: Socially excluded participants in the company of a dog showed less aggressive behavior in response to the hot sauce paradigm compared to excluded participants in the control condition. Furthermore, cardiac responses indicated mitigated perception of threat in a subsequent insult episode when a dog was present. The presence of a dog did not impact the most instantaneous, “reflexive” response to the social exclusion as revealed by characteristic cardiac changes. Together, the findings indicate that the presence of a companion dog takes effect in a later, reflective period following a social exclusion experience, which implicates relevant social elaboration and appraisal processes.

To know the processes involved in feeding, the dysregulation of hypothalamic neuropeptides promoting anorexigenic/orexigenic mechanisms must be investigated. Many neuropeptides are involved in this behavior and in overweight/obesity. Current pharmacological strategies for the treatment of obesity are unfortunately not very effective and, hence, new therapeutic strategies must be investigated and developed. Due to the crucial role played by orexins in feeding behavior, the aim of this review is to update the involvement of the orexinergic system in this behavior. The studies performed in experimental animal models and humans and the relationships between the orexinergic system and other substances are mentioned and discussed. Promising research lines on the orexinergic system are highlighted (signaling pathways, heterogeneity of the hypothalamic orexinergic neurons, receptor-receptor interaction, and sex differences). Each of the orexin 1 and 2 receptors plays a unique role in energy metabolism, exerting a differential function in obesity. Additional preclinical/clinical studies must be carried out to demonstrate the beneficial effects mediated by orexin receptor antagonists. Because therapies applied are in general ineffective when they are directed against a single target, the best option for successful anti-obesity treatments is the development of combination therapies as well as the development of new and more specific orexin receptor antagonists.

The history of hormone replacement therapy (HRT) started in the 1960s, with very high popularity in the 1990s. The first clinical trials on HRT and chronic postmenopausal conditions were started in the USA in the late 1990s. After the announcement of the first results of the Women’s Health Initiative (WHI) in 2002, which showed that HRT had more detrimental than beneficial effects, HRT use dropped. The negative results of the study received wide publicity, creating panic among some users and new guidance for doctors on prescribing HRT. The clear message from the media was that HRT had more risks than benefits for all women. In the following years, a reanalysis of the WHI trial was performed, and new studies showed that the use of HRT in younger women or in early postmenopausal women had a beneficial effect on the cardiovascular system, reducing coronary disease and all-cause mortality. Notwithstanding this, the public opinion on HRT has not changed yet, leading to important negative consequences for women’s health and quality of life.

During the transition period, dairy cows experience great physiological stress caused by changes in metabolism and in the immune and endocrine systems. A pro-inflammatory state is another difficulty faced by even apparently healthy animals. The most significant negative consequences of inflammation in dairy cows are substantial impairment of milk production and deleterious effects on cows’ health in extreme cases. Nonetheless, a certain degree of inflammation is necessary to sustain physiological adaptations. In recent years, many studies have attempted to determine whether the use of nonsteroidal anti-inflammatory drugs (NSAID) in the transition period of dairy cows could positively affect milk production and cows’ health by controlling the inflammation status. This literature indicates that NSAIDs that act as preferential inhibitors of cyclooxygenase-1 (COX-1) activity show important side effects (e.g., increased risk of retained placenta, culling, or metritis) even if milk production is, on average, ameliorated. In contrast, preferential inhibitors of cyclooxygenase-2 (COX-2) activity have overall positive effects on cows’ health, with potential beneficial effects on milk production. Furthermore, it is important to note that with certain NSAID treatments, milk discarding is mandatory to prevent contamination with drug residues, but increased milk production can compensate for the loss of milk revenue during the withdrawal period.

Complementary therapies, notably natural health products such as herbs and vitamins, are frequently used by cancer patients receiving chemotherapy and radiation therapy. There is much controversy as to whether these natural health products should be taken during conventional cancer treatments. Supporters of this practice cite beneficial effects of the antioxidant properties, while opponents are concerned about the potential for natural health product-chemotherapy/radiation related negative interactions. This involves understanding the role and effect on metabolizing enzymes. This review will highlight the present evidence for both the beneficial and negative consequences of the use of natural health products during chemotherapy and radiation therapy.

Background In myasthenia gravis, impaired postsynaptic sensitivity to acetylcholine results in failure of neuromuscular transmission and fatiguing muscle weakness. Objective Develop an ex vivo muscle contraction assay to test cannabinoids and other substances that might act on the myasthenic neuromuscular junction to restore control of the muscle. Methods Tubocurarine was added to an ex vivo, mouse phrenic nerve-hemidiaphragm muscle preparation to reduce acetylcholine sensitivity. This produced a myasthenia-like decrement in twitch force during a train of 10 nerve impulses (3 / sec). Endplate potential (EPP) recordings were used to confirm and extend the findings. Results Surprisingly, addition to the bath of dimethylsulphoxide (DMSO), at concentrations as low as 0.1%(v/v), partially reversed the decrement in nerve-evoked force. Intracellular electrophysiology, conducted in the presence of tubocurarine, showed that DMSO increased the amplitudes of both the spontaneous miniature EPP (MEPP) and the (nerve-evoked) EPP. In the absence of tubocurarine (synaptic potentials at physiological levels), an adaptive fall in quantal content negated the DMSO-induced rise in EPP amplitude. The effects of cannabinoid receptor agonists (solubilized with DMSO) in the contraction assay do not support their further exploration as useful therapeutic agents for myasthenia gravis. CP 55,940 (a dual agonist for cannabinoid receptor types 1 and 2) reversed the beneficial effects of DMSO. Conclusions: We demonstrate a powerful effect of DMSO upon quantal amplitude that might mislead pharmacological studies of synaptic function wherever DMSO is used as a drug vehicle. Our results also show that compounds targeting impaired neuromuscular transmission should be tested under myasthenic-like conditions, so as to avoid confounding effects of synaptic homeostasis.

PurposeThis paper aims to explore the interplay between burnout, national identity and career satisfaction among diplomats. In particular, the authors focus on the roles of home and host country identification as an emotional resource for overcoming the negative effects of job-related burnout.Design/methodology/approachSurvey responses from 123 diplomats were used to assess the moderating role of home and host country identification on the relationship between burnout and career satisfaction.FindingsVarious combinations of high or low home or host country identification were tested, and the findings suggest that the negative effect of burnout on career satisfaction is reduced for those individuals that have high identification with both the home and the host country, while this is not the case for other combinations. This points to the beneficial effects of dual national identifications even for diplomats – a group that would normally be expected to identify strongly with the home country alone.Originality/valueNo existing study that the authors know of has explored the relationship between burnout, national identity and career satisfaction among diplomats or other types of expatriates. This is unfortunate because a better understanding of national identity could guide practitioners in finding ways to reduce the negative consequences of burnout in international organizations.
